🤔 CPMM v2: new pools on DeDust

Yesterday marked three years since we began building DeFi in TON — creating user-friendly and valuable products for both users and builders 🎂

Over the past few months, we’ve been working on a new type of liquidity pool — more rewarding for token creators while remaining just as convenient for traders. Today’s release addresses one of the key challenges for all liquidity providers: separating trading fees from the core LP position.

The current model presents two main issues: it's hard to track how much you've actually earned, and token creators have no way to receive trading fees from locked liquidity.

The new CPMM v2 pools solve both. Fees are collected and claimed separately — even if the liquidity is permanently locked. For now, this applies only to tokens migrated from our Uranus launchpad, but very soon it will be available for any token directly in the DeDust interface.

Another key feature is the Creator Fee — a portion of the fee credited to the specified address and available to claim. It works like a tax, but without the need for a custom token contract and the compatibility issues that usually come with it. The address is set when the pair is created, and for now, this setup can only be done by us upon prior agreement.

P.S. Long-time DeDust users might remember that we’ve previously discussed separating LP principal and rewards. This time is a completely different.

🤔 Boosts are back

At the end of last year, we launched new CPMM v2 pools — they separate liquidity provider rewards from the position’s principal and allow token creators to claim rewards from locked liquidity. Today, we are launching an updated Boost system for the new liquidity pools.

Previously, Boosts operated in a centralized manner — this had certain advantages, but the drawbacks outweighed them. In particular, long-time users will remember that there were recurring issues with displaying and accruing rewards.

In the new version, Boosts are fully decentralized: the distribution mechanism and logic are implemented in smart contracts. Thanks to this, they operate without interruptions, and rewards are accrued continuously and automatically.

⚡️ Rewards from the old version of Boosts

With the launch of the new pools, we disabled the Boost system for the old version: the ability to create new Boosts was removed, and after some time, the ability to claim accumulated rewards through the exchange’s main interface was also removed. We remind you that access to rewards from old Boosts is available on the Portfolio page.

We need your seed phrase🛎️

Something feels off?

That's exactly how the simplest yet devastatingly effective scam plays out - impersonation. A suspiciously polite "DeDust support" slides into your DMs, kindly offers to help with a stuck transaction, and smoothly drains full access to your wallet.

Let's get the basics straight so you don't end up funding someone else's bags. The DeDust team will never DM you first - let alone call you. Legit mods are always easy to spot by their official badges right there in the chat, and the full list of support staff is available via /adminlist or in the community profile.

If someone reaches out outside the chat, double-check every single character in their username. Scammers love hiding fake handles in the "Bio" field while keeping their real username out of sight.

And the golden rule of decentralization: your seed phrase is yours forever. Never share those 24 words - not even with the most convincing admin. This goes beyond DeDust. Don't click on sketchy links dropped in your DMs, and definitely don't connect your wallet there.

Even whales cry 💸

Many of you have probably already heard the story about someone swapping $50,000,000 for tokens worth just $36,000 (don’t worry, this happened on Ethereum, not TON). Yep — someone hit the “swap” button, confirmed the transaction, and basically lost almost everything.

⚠️ This happened because of Price Impact — the effect a trade has on the price. So how did this happen, and how do we protect users from this on DeDust?

When you make a swap, you’re taking some tokens out of the pool and adding others in return. The exchange rate depends on the token ratio before the trade. But the trade itself changes that ratio — meaning the price you get for $DUST will differ if you’re buying for $10, $100, or $1000. Now imagine the pool only has $5,000 worth of tokens, and someone tries to swap $10,000.

That kind of trade will have a massive impact on the price — and likely not the outcome the trader expects. In general, every trade creates some Price Impact, and it’s always shown in the swap interface (in our case, next to the received USD value, in brackets). But when the impact becomes too high, many platforms trigger a sort of “protection mechanism for inexperienced traders.” On DeDust, if the Price Impact exceeds 15%, you need to manually enable Expert Mode in settings to proceed.

In the case mentioned above, the user ignored the warning — and likely even checked the confirmation box. That mistake cost him $49 million.

⚠️ Don’t be that person — avoid rushing large swaps. Always check the Price Impact in the swap window. And use our router, which automatically splits large trades across multiple exchanges whenever possible.

Your pool — your rules 🔒

With the launch of CPMM v2 on DeDust, it’s now possible to create pools with custom settings. When creating a pool, you can choose both the fee size and the asset in which the fees are collected.

🔍 Fees are pretty straightforward:
From 0.1% to 5% of each swap is charged to traders. Out of that, 70% of all fees are distributed to liquidity providers.


💸 Fee token works like this:
Let’s say you created a memecoin and added it to a pool with USDT. When creating the pool, you set a 3% fee collected in USDT. Now, with every swap, you’ll receive fees specifically in the stablecoin.


This is exactly how fees work in Groypad and Uranus.

Flexible customization also allows multiple pools for the same token pair. So if you create a pool with a 5% fee for your memecoin, some Robin Hood might come in, buy it up, create a pool with a 0.1% fee, and capture part of the trading volume.

That’s DeFi ⚙️

They stayed up all night just for you ❤️

In our previous post, we explained how scammers impersonate DeDust team members and other protocols to trick you into giving them access to your funds.

“Damn, they’re sneaky,” you might think.

“That’s just the beginning,” we’d say.


🔒 Sometimes they go as far as creating entire fake group chats, complete with fake admins and users who deliberately chat with each other, discussing some kind of scam “airdrop.” The main funnel is usually a fake bot or website.

🔍 This doesn’t happen often, but from time to time we come across chats pretending to be official ones — sometimes even ours. They’re usually created late at night, with real users manually added in, and admins impersonating actual team members.

🛎️ By morning, the chat becomes active with discussions about a generous giveaway: “admins” post helpful instructions and share links to a bot or website — of course, fake — while planted users send screenshots of “received funds” and thank them for the “life-changing” opportunity.

💡 Compared to simple impersonation, this method is far more elaborate — which means it requires even more caution:
1. This type of scam often involves connecting your wallet to a fake website. Memorize the official domain of the service — ours is DeDust.io — and don’t connect your wallet anywhere else.

2. Sometimes, to “claim a reward,” you’re asked to connect your wallet to a bot. Always verify the official bot via our website mentioned above. You’ll also find links to our official chats there. A key detail: @dedustBot has a Telegram verification badge.

3. It’s a good idea to disable the option in Telegram settings that allows others to add you to group chats without your consent.

4. In general, schemes like this rely on your naivety. Don’t fall for it — there’s no such thing as “free money falling from the sky.” Crypto can be surprising, but random giveaways of valuable assets are the exception, not the rule.

5. Remember this type of scam. If one morning you find yourself in a chat full of people discussing a giveaway, with “happy users” sharing screenshots of received funds — think back to this post.

🔒 Don’t burn it — lock it

Launching a token is always about trust. Traders want guarantees that the dev won’t rug pull on day one. Usually, creators either burn LP tokens or rely on third-party lockers.

But why burn something that can keep generating revenue?


💡 On the liquidity deposit page for CPMM v2 pools, there’s a native locking feature available. You can find it under the Advanced section when adding liquidity.

By locking liquidity on DeDust, you still continue earning LP rewards from pool fees, while also farming boosts.

🔄 In other words, you give the community a rock-solid guarantee without losing your hard-earned trading fees. No third-party smart contracts and no unnecessary workarounds.

Traders stay confident, while your LP rewards keep flowing into your wallet.
